i-LaTeX: Manipulating Transitional Representations between LaTeX Code and Generated Documents - Extreme Situated Interaction Access content directly
Conference Papers Year : 2022

i-LaTeX: Manipulating Transitional Representations between LaTeX Code and Generated Documents

Abstract

Document description languages such as LaTeX are used extensively to author scientific and technical documents, but editing them is cumbersome: code-based editors only provide generic features, while WYSIWYG interfaces only support a subset of the language. Our interviews with 11 LaTeX users highlighted their difficulties dealing with textually-encoded abstractions and with the mappings between source code and document output. To address some of these issues, we introduce Transitional Representations for document description languages, which enable the visualisation and manipulation of fragments of code in relation to their generated output. We present i-LaTeX, a LaTeX editor equipped with Transitional Representations of formulae, tables, images, and grid layouts. A 16-participant experiment shows that Transitional Representations let them complete common editing tasks significantly faster, with fewer compilations, and with a lower workload. We discuss how Transitional Representations affect editing strategies and conclude with directions for future work.
Fichier principal
Vignette du fichier
ilatex-author-version.pdf (1.89 Mo) Télécharger le fichier
Origin : Files produced by the author(s)

Dates and versions

hal-03659326 , version 1 (04-05-2022)

Identifiers

Cite

Camille Gobert, Michel Beaudouin-Lafon. i-LaTeX: Manipulating Transitional Representations between LaTeX Code and Generated Documents. CHI 2022 -CHI Conference on Human Factors in Computing Systems, Apr 2022, New Orleans, United States. pp.1-16, ⟨10.1145/3491102.3517494⟩. ⟨hal-03659326⟩
138 View
276 Download

Altmetric

Share

Gmail Facebook X LinkedIn More